Embodiment 2

[0154] Such as Figure 8 As shown, a Beidou GBAS-PAN equipment airworthiness compliance verification method provided in this embodiment includes:

[0155] Step 801, obtain Beidou almanac parameters, test parameters and FAS data.

[0156] Step 802, according to the Beidou almanac parameters, the test parameters and the FAS data, adopt the off-line software simulation test method, test the accuracy and integrity of the airborne PAN equipment on the proposed aircraft glideslope, and obtain First test result.

[0157] Step 803, generating a radio frequency signal containing Beidou navigation message information and a ranging code.

[0158]Step 804, using the GBAS message information broadcasted by the VDB signal source and the radio frequency signal broadcasted by the satellite navigation vector signal generator, using the online test bench test mode, to determine the airworthiness of the accuracy and integrity of the airborne PAN equipment on the aircraft glide path The compli...

Abstract

The invention relates to a Beidou GBAS-PAN equipment airworthiness conformity verification method and system, and the method comprises the steps: carrying out the testing of the precision and integrity airworthiness conformity of airborne PAN equipment at a planned airplane glide path through employing an offline software simulation test mode according to Beidou almanac parameters, test parameters and FAS data, and obtaining a first test result; gBAS message information broadcasted by a VDB signal source and radio frequency signals broadcasted by a satellite navigation vector signal generator are utilized, an on-line test bed test mode is adopted, and the precision and integrity airworthiness conformity of the airborne PAN equipment are tested on a planned airplane glide path to obtain a second test result; the radio frequency signal comprises Beidou navigation message information and a ranging code; and based on the first test result and the second test result, realizing evaluation of precision and integrity airworthiness conformity of the Beidou GBAS airborne PAN equipment.

technical field [0001] The present invention relates to the technical field of Beidou's application in civil aviation, in particular to a method and system for verifying the accuracy and integrity of Beidou GBAS airborne PAN equipment, and its application field mainly relates to the adaptation of Beidou GBAS airborne PAN equipment Aviation certification and design development. Background technique [0002] Beidou Navigation Satellite System (BDS) is a satellite navigation system independently developed and operated by my country focusing on the needs of national security and economic development. It provides all-weather and all-time high-precision positioning, navigation and Nationally important space infrastructure for time service. [0003] With the full completion of the deployment of the Beidou satellite navigation system constellation, the application of related products in various fields has also entered the fast lane of development.
